On5-15-08, at 1537 hrs, the Yuma County
Sheriff’s Office received a report of a two vehicle collision
at South
Avenue 3E and East
County
15th
Street.
The vehicles involved are; a white 2007 Dodge 4-door
passenger car and a yellow MCAS Fire Emergency vehicle. The Dodge was
eastbound on County 15th
Street
when the driver of the vehicle failed to yield to the MCAS
Fire Rescue vehicle responding to an aircraft emergency. The MCAS Fire Rescue
vehicle was responding with light and sirens activated. The MCAS Fire
Emergency vehicle was southbound on Avenue 3E when it was
struck on the passenger side by the
Dodge.
The operator of the Dodge was transported to Yuma
Regional Medical Center, where he was later air lifted to Good
Samaritan Hospital, and is listed in critical condition. The operator and
passenger of the MCAS Emergency vehicle are
uninjured.
The Dodge was being operated by Mr. Jose Luis TORRES, a
20 year old male from Yuma, Az. The MCAS Fire
Emergency vehicle was being operated by Mr. Chad H. Ross, a 24
year old male.
The cause of the incident is still under investigation; however,
alcohol does not appear to be a contributing factor in
the collision.
